Watch: Claude Mythos Preview in 6 Minutes by Developers Digest The cybersecurity market is evolving at an unprecedented pace. Traditional methods of vulnerability detection and patching are no longer sufficient to address the scale and complexity of modern software ecosystems. AI-driven tools like Claude Mythos , as detailed in the Introduction to Claude Mythos section, have emerged as a critical response to this crisis, enabling the discovery of vulnerabilities at a speed and depth that outpaces human capabilities. For example, Anthropic’s internal benchmarks reveal that Mythos can generate 181 functional exploits for a single vulnerability in Firefox, compared to just 2 from older models like Opus 4.6. This exponential leap in capability underscores the urgency of adopting AI in defensive strategies before malicious actors exploit the same technology. Claude Mythos has already demonstrated its power in high-stakes scenarios. In one case, it uncovered a 27-year-old bug in OpenBSD that could crash any system connected to a network. Another instance involved a 16-year-old flaw in FFmpeg , a widely used multimedia framework, which had evaded detection despite automated testing tools scanning its code over 5 million times. These examples highlight how even well-maintained software can harbor hidden vulnerabilities, and how AI can systematically uncover them. Mythos’ ability to chain multiple vulnerabilities-such as bypassing kernel protections to escalate privileges in Linux-further illustrates its potential to identify complex, multi-step attack vectors that human researchers might miss.
